✦ Synopsis
Direct /-type doubling transitions in the 06 = 1 state of CF379Br, CF3SIBr and CF3I have been observed using the technique of Fourier transform microwave spectroscopy in the range 4.5-8 GHz. The transitions covered a range of J values from 38-47 for both isotopomers of CF3Br and from 40-51 for CFaI. The transition frequencies including hyperfine structures could solely be explained by the (A k = + 2, A l = ___ 2)/-type resonance interaction including rotation-vibration, quadrupole and spin-rotation terms.
